Ingredients
Gathering your ingredients is half the fun! Here’s what you’ll need:
- 1 pound ground chicken (the leaner, the better)
- 1 cup shredded mozzarella cheese
- 1 egg, lightly beaten (this adds structure and binds everything together)
- 1 teaspoon garlic powder (fresh garlic adds more punch if you’re feeling spicy)
- 1 teaspoon Italian seasoning (or mix your own with oregano, basil, and thyme)
- ½ teaspoon black pepper
- ¼ teaspoon salt
- ½ cup pizza sauce (store-bought or homemade for the adventurous)
- ½ cup sliced pepperoni (feel free to go plant-based or skip it altogether)
- Additional toppings as desired (veggies, more cheese, the sky’s the limit!)
Step-by-Step Instructions
Time to get cooking! Follow these steps for a mouthwatering Chicken Crust Pizza:
- Preheat your oven: Set it to 400°F (200°C) so it’s hot and ready to work its magic.
- Mix the base: In a large bowl, combine the ground chicken, ½ cup mozzarella cheese, beaten egg, garlic powder, Italian seasoning, black pepper, and salt. I like to use my hands to mix it all together—trust me, it’s way more fun and gets everything combined perfectly!
- Shape the crust: On a parchment-lined baking sheet, press your chicken mixture into a round disc (about 10 inches in diameter). Don’t make it too thick—about ½ inch should do. This is where your crust takes shape, so get in there with your fingers! Just imagine the deliciousness about to come.
- Bake the crust: Pop it in the oven for about 20-25 minutes until it’s golden and firm. This is the moment where the lovely smell of baking chicken fills your kitchen—heavenly!
- Prep for toppings: While the crust bakes, gather your favorite toppings. Mix and match as you please but remember, less is often more!
- Add the goodness: Once your crust is ready, take it out and spread the pizza sauce over the top, leaving a bit of crust around the edge for that perfect bite. Then, sprinkle the remaining mozzarella cheese and arrange the pepperoni on top.
- Final bake: Pop it back in the oven for an additional 5-10 minutes, until the cheese is melted and bubbly. Your kitchen is soon to be your favorite place in the world.
- Cool and serve: Let it cool for a minute or two before slicing. This is crucial—it helps the crust hold its shape!
Pro Tips & Variations
Let’s get creative! Here are some fun twists you can try:
- Spice it up: Add some red pepper flakes or sprinkle some cayenne on the crust for a little kick.
- Different meats: Swap pepperoni for sausage, or even cooked bacon for a different flavor profile.
- Veggie lovers: Spinach, bell peppers, olives, or mushrooms make fantastic toppings. Just don’t overdo them or the crust might not hold up!
- Dairy-free options: Use dairy-free cheese to stick to your dietary needs and still enjoy the gooey goodness!
- Herb it up: Try adding fresh herbs such as basil, cilantro, or parsley after baking for a fresh note.

Storage Tips
Got leftovers? No problem! Here’s how to keep your Chicken Crust Pizza Pepperoni fresh:
- Refrigerating: Store leftover slices in an airtight container in the fridge for up to 3 days. When you’re ready to eat, just toss it in the oven for 5-10 minutes to reheat.
- Freezing: You can freeze the entire cooled pizza or individual slices wrapped tightly in plastic wrap and aluminum foil. Just stick them in a freezer-safe bag. It should stay fresh for about 2-3 months.
- Reheating: For ultimate crispness, reheat in the oven or an air fryer until warmed through. This keeps that delicious crust just right!
FAQs
Can I use ground turkey instead of chicken?
Absolutely! Ground turkey is a great alternative, and it gives you that same lovely texture. Just be aware that it might be a bit leaner than chicken, so consider adding a touch more cheese or egg for binding!
Is the chicken crust high in protein?
Yes, indeed! Using chicken as the base is a fantastic way to boost the protein content of your pizza while keeping it lower in carbs compared to traditional dough. You can feel good about indulging!
What’s the best way to cut the pizza?
Once it’s cooled slightly, use a sharp pizza cutter or a large knife to slice it up. Cutting when it’s too hot may result in some structural challenges—so give it a minute!
Can I make the crust ahead of time?
For sure! You can prepare the chicken crust and store it before adding toppings. Just wrap it tightly and keep it in the fridge for 1-2 days. When you’re ready to bake, just add the sauce and toppings and follow the reheating instructions!
